Ester hydrolysis can be done in acidic/basic medium and it is an example for Nucleophilic substitution .
For the attack of nucleophilie, electrophilicity of carbonyl carbon must be more.
More the electrophilicity, faster the hydrolysis of ester.
EWGs increases the electrophilicity of carbonyl carbon.
